Alfie

The Holloways
Jam by the Lake
Van Mildert College
Durham
Saturday 13 June 2009

It was so good to see him again, Alfie says, oh how long has it been since i saw you last? and it's been just over a whole year, when they played with the ballarats at newcastle uni last may. you want to take my picture? he said, i said yes please! and got this one. He was telling me what happened since i saw him last and i hadn't realised they had a fire in the basement of nambucca's in january and lost EVERYTHING!! if not for the kindness of some people and various charities, they would still have nothing. it was carnage, drum and guitar cases melted into the instruments. how utterly sad, they now have two new members and some new gear, which is better than their old gear. unfortunately though, the drummer's bass pedal was stolen at this gig! and it cost £300. such a shame, because it really was a glorious day otherwise.
